On Tue, Mar 31, 2020 at 08:32:17AM -0400, Sasha Levin wrote:
> Each
> directory represents a kernel version which we'll call K, and each file
> inside that directory is named after an upstream commit we'll call C,
> and it's content are the list of commits one would need to apply on top
> of kernel K to "reach" commit C.
That's very interesting! I still have nightmare-like memories or
complete week-ends spent trying to address this using heuristics
when I was maintaining 2.6.32 and 3.10. However how do you produce
these ? Is this related to the stable-deps utility in your stable-tools
repository ?
